A recent analysis by Yahoo Finance has identified five small-cap biotech stocks that currently hold the highest favor among hedge funds. The list underscores growing institutional interest in the sector, particularly for companies with novel platforms and upcoming catalysts.
Live News
According to a report from Yahoo Finance, the ranking of the five best small-cap biotech stocks is derived from the latest 13F filings, which disclose the equity holdings of institutional investment managers. The selection process focuses on companies with market capitalizations typically under $2 billion, where hedge fund ownership—measured by the number of funds holding a position—is highest relative to the peer group.
The article highlights that small-cap biotech names often offer asymmetric risk profiles, attracting hedge funds seeking outsized returns from clinical trial readouts or regulatory decisions. The report does not provide explicit price targets or buy/sell recommendations but notes the sector's historical volatility and dependence on binary events such as FDA approvals.
While the specific stock names are drawn from publicly available regulatory filings, the Yahoo Finance piece emphasizes that the list is not a direct endorsement but rather a reflection of where sophisticated capital is currently allocated. The analysis period covers the most recent quarter for which 13F data is available.
The biotech sector as a whole has recently experienced mixed performance, with the S&P Biotechnology Select Industry Index showing moderate gains year-to-date. However, small-cap names often trade with higher beta, meaning they may amplify broader market moves.

Expert Insights
Financial analysts and sector commentators suggest that the concentration of hedge fund capital in small-cap biotech signals a search for alpha in a market where large-cap valuations remain elevated. However, they caution that 13F data is backward-looking and may not reflect current positioning.
“Hedge fund activity in small-cap biotech often indicates a bet on specific catalysts—such as Phase II/III data or FDA advisory committee meetings,” notes a market strategist familiar with the sector. “But investors should recognize that these positions can be unwound quickly, especially if a binary event does not go as planned.”
From a risk management perspective, the implied volatility of small-cap biotech names may present both opportunities and pitfalls. Analysts recommend that individual investors consider diversification and fundamental research rather than blindly following hedge fund allocations.
The broader implication is that hedge fund interest in small-cap biotech could persist as long as the innovation cycle remains robust. Regulatory clarity from the FDA and continued venture capital funding into early-stage research are among the factors that may support the environment.
Ultimately, the Yahoo Finance list serves as a starting point for due diligence rather than a directive. As always, past hedge fund positioning does not forecast future returns, and the sector’s inherent binary risk requires a long-term investment horizon for those without the ability to monitor rapid developments.
